excel 怎样横向拉数据
作者:excel百科网
|
138人看过
发布时间:2026-01-17 13:13:45
标签:
Excel 如何横向拉数据:实用技巧与深度解析在数据处理与分析领域,Excel 是一个不可或缺的工具。尤其是在数据整理、报表生成、数据透视表制作等过程中,横向拉数据是一项基础且重要的技能。横向拉数据指的是将多列数据按行展开为多行,从而
Excel 如何横向拉数据:实用技巧与深度解析
在数据处理与分析领域,Excel 是一个不可或缺的工具。尤其是在数据整理、报表生成、数据透视表制作等过程中,横向拉数据是一项基础且重要的技能。横向拉数据指的是将多列数据按行展开为多行,从而形成更清晰、结构更完整的数据表格。本文将从多个维度深入解析如何在 Excel 中实现横向拉数据,涵盖操作步骤、技巧、注意事项以及实际应用场景。
一、理解横向拉数据的概念与重要性
横向拉数据,也称为“列转行”,是将原本位于同一列的数据,按行展开为多行,从而形成更清晰的表格结构。例如,将“姓名、年龄、性别”三列数据,按照“姓名”为行标题,将“年龄”和“性别”横向拉出,形成如下表格: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
这种操作在数据整理、报表生成、数据透视表构建等场景中非常常见。横向拉数据能够提升数据的可读性,便于后续的分析与操作。
二、横向拉数据的基本操作步骤
1. 使用“数据透视表”功能
数据透视表是 Excel 中最强大的数据分析工具之一,可以实现数据的汇总、分类、筛选等功能。在实现横向拉数据时,数据透视表可以将多个列按行展开,形成更清晰的结构。
操作步骤:
1. 选中数据区域,点击“插入” → “数据透视表”。
2. 在弹出的对话框中,选择“新工作表”或“现有工作表”。
3. 点击“确定”。
4. 在数据透视表中,将需要横向拉的数据字段拖入“行”区域,将需要汇总的数据字段拖入“值”区域。
5. 可以通过“字段列表”调整数据的排列方式,实现横向拉数据的目的。
示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
在数据透视表中,将“姓名”拖入“行”区域,将“年龄”和“性别”拖入“值”区域,即可实现横向拉数据的效果。
2. 使用“转置”功能
Excel 中有一个“转置”功能,可以将列数据转为行数据。这对于数据整理、数据透视表制作等非常有用。
操作步骤:
1. 选中需要横向拉的数据区域。
2. 点击“开始” → “编辑” → “转置”。
3. 系统会将选定区域的列数据转为行数据。
示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
使用“转置”功能后,数据将变为: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
这种操作非常适合在数据整理时,将多个列的数据转换为行数据。
3. 使用“公式”实现横向拉数据
在 Excel 中,可以使用公式实现横向拉数据。例如,使用 `INDEX` 和 `MATCH` 函数,可以实现将列数据转为行数据。
公式示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
要将“年龄”和“性别”横向拉出,可以使用以下公式:
excel
=INDEX(姓名, 0, MATCH(年龄, 姓名, 0))
此公式将“年龄”列的数据横向拉出为行数据。
三、横向拉数据的技巧与优化方法
1. 使用“筛选”功能优化数据结构
在数据整理过程中,使用“筛选”功能可以快速定位数据,提高横向拉数据的效率。
操作步骤:
1. 选中数据区域,点击“数据” → “筛选”。
2. 在“姓名”列中选择“显示所有”或“显示部分”。
3. 在“年龄”列中选择“显示所有”或“显示部分”。
4. 进行筛选后,可以按行展开数据。
优化建议:
- 在筛选时,可将“姓名”列为“显示所有”,将“年龄”和“性别”列为“显示部分”,这样可以快速定位目标数据。
2. 使用“透视表”进行数据汇总
在数据汇总时,使用透视表可以将多列数据按行展开,形成更清晰的表格结构。
操作步骤:
1. 选中数据区域,点击“插入” → “数据透视表”。
2. 在“行”区域拖入“姓名”,在“值”区域拖入“年龄”和“性别”。
3. 可以通过调整“值”区域的字段,实现横向拉数据的效果。
四、实际应用场景与案例分析
1. 数据整理与报表生成
在数据整理过程中,横向拉数据可以将多个列的数据转换为行数据,便于后续的报表生成。
案例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
使用“转置”功能后,数据将变为: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
这种操作非常适合在生成报表时,将多列数据按行展开。
2. 数据透视表中的横向拉数据
在数据透视表中,可以将多列数据按行展开,形成更清晰的结构。
案例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
在数据透视表中,将“姓名”拖入“行”区域,将“年龄”和“性别”拖入“值”区域,即可实现横向拉数据的效果。
五、注意事项与常见问题
1. 数据格式与数据类型
在横向拉数据时,需要注意数据格式的一致性,确保数据类型相同,避免出现错误。
2. 数据重复与去重
在横向拉数据时,如果数据存在重复,需注意去重操作,避免影响数据的准确性。
3. 操作步骤的准确性
在使用“转置”、“数据透视表”等功能时,必须严格按照操作步骤进行,避免误操作导致数据错误。
六、总结与展望
横向拉数据是一项基础而重要的技能,在 Excel 的使用过程中,掌握这一技能能够显著提升数据整理与分析的效率。无论是使用“转置”功能,还是使用“数据透视表”进行数据汇总,都可以实现横向拉数据的目的。在实际应用中,还需注意数据格式、数据类型、数据重复等问题,确保数据的准确性与完整性。
未来,随着 Excel 功能的不断升级,横向拉数据的操作将更加便捷,进一步提升数据处理的效率。掌握这一技能,不仅有助于提升工作效率,也能为数据的深入分析和应用奠定坚实基础。
通过以上内容,可以看出,横向拉数据在 Excel 的使用中扮演着重要角色,掌握这一技巧对于数据处理与分析具有重要意义。希望本文能够为读者提供有价值的参考,帮助他们在实际工作中更高效地处理数据。
在数据处理与分析领域,Excel 是一个不可或缺的工具。尤其是在数据整理、报表生成、数据透视表制作等过程中,横向拉数据是一项基础且重要的技能。横向拉数据指的是将多列数据按行展开为多行,从而形成更清晰、结构更完整的数据表格。本文将从多个维度深入解析如何在 Excel 中实现横向拉数据,涵盖操作步骤、技巧、注意事项以及实际应用场景。
一、理解横向拉数据的概念与重要性
横向拉数据,也称为“列转行”,是将原本位于同一列的数据,按行展开为多行,从而形成更清晰的表格结构。例如,将“姓名、年龄、性别”三列数据,按照“姓名”为行标题,将“年龄”和“性别”横向拉出,形成如下表格: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
这种操作在数据整理、报表生成、数据透视表构建等场景中非常常见。横向拉数据能够提升数据的可读性,便于后续的分析与操作。
二、横向拉数据的基本操作步骤
1. 使用“数据透视表”功能
数据透视表是 Excel 中最强大的数据分析工具之一,可以实现数据的汇总、分类、筛选等功能。在实现横向拉数据时,数据透视表可以将多个列按行展开,形成更清晰的结构。
操作步骤:
1. 选中数据区域,点击“插入” → “数据透视表”。
2. 在弹出的对话框中,选择“新工作表”或“现有工作表”。
3. 点击“确定”。
4. 在数据透视表中,将需要横向拉的数据字段拖入“行”区域,将需要汇总的数据字段拖入“值”区域。
5. 可以通过“字段列表”调整数据的排列方式,实现横向拉数据的目的。
示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
在数据透视表中,将“姓名”拖入“行”区域,将“年龄”和“性别”拖入“值”区域,即可实现横向拉数据的效果。
2. 使用“转置”功能
Excel 中有一个“转置”功能,可以将列数据转为行数据。这对于数据整理、数据透视表制作等非常有用。
操作步骤:
1. 选中需要横向拉的数据区域。
2. 点击“开始” → “编辑” → “转置”。
3. 系统会将选定区域的列数据转为行数据。
示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
使用“转置”功能后,数据将变为: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
这种操作非常适合在数据整理时,将多个列的数据转换为行数据。
3. 使用“公式”实现横向拉数据
在 Excel 中,可以使用公式实现横向拉数据。例如,使用 `INDEX` 和 `MATCH` 函数,可以实现将列数据转为行数据。
公式示例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 |
||||
| 张三 | 25 | 男 |
| 李四 | 30 | 女 |
| 王五 | 28 | 男 |
要将“年龄”和“性别”横向拉出,可以使用以下公式:
excel
=INDEX(姓名, 0, MATCH(年龄, 姓名, 0))
此公式将“年龄”列的数据横向拉出为行数据。
三、横向拉数据的技巧与优化方法
1. 使用“筛选”功能优化数据结构
在数据整理过程中,使用“筛选”功能可以快速定位数据,提高横向拉数据的效率。
操作步骤:
1. 选中数据区域,点击“数据” → “筛选”。
2. 在“姓名”列中选择“显示所有”或“显示部分”。
3. 在“年龄”列中选择“显示所有”或“显示部分”。
4. 进行筛选后,可以按行展开数据。
优化建议:
- 在筛选时,可将“姓名”列为“显示所有”,将“年龄”和“性别”列为“显示部分”,这样可以快速定位目标数据。
2. 使用“透视表”进行数据汇总
在数据汇总时,使用透视表可以将多列数据按行展开,形成更清晰的表格结构。
操作步骤:
1. 选中数据区域,点击“插入” → “数据透视表”。
2. 在“行”区域拖入“姓名”,在“值”区域拖入“年龄”和“性别”。
3. 可以通过调整“值”区域的字段,实现横向拉数据的效果。
四、实际应用场景与案例分析
1. 数据整理与报表生成
在数据整理过程中,横向拉数据可以将多个列的数据转换为行数据,便于后续的报表生成。
案例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
使用“转置”功能后,数据将变为: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
这种操作非常适合在生成报表时,将多列数据按行展开。
2. 数据透视表中的横向拉数据
在数据透视表中,可以将多列数据按行展开,形成更清晰的结构。
案例:
假设你有以下数据:
| 姓名 | 年龄 | 性别 | 城市 |
|||||
| 张三 | 25 | 男 | 北京 |
| 李四 | 30 | 女 | 上海 |
| 王五 | 28 | 男 | 广州 |
在数据透视表中,将“姓名”拖入“行”区域,将“年龄”和“性别”拖入“值”区域,即可实现横向拉数据的效果。
五、注意事项与常见问题
1. 数据格式与数据类型
在横向拉数据时,需要注意数据格式的一致性,确保数据类型相同,避免出现错误。
2. 数据重复与去重
在横向拉数据时,如果数据存在重复,需注意去重操作,避免影响数据的准确性。
3. 操作步骤的准确性
在使用“转置”、“数据透视表”等功能时,必须严格按照操作步骤进行,避免误操作导致数据错误。
六、总结与展望
横向拉数据是一项基础而重要的技能,在 Excel 的使用过程中,掌握这一技能能够显著提升数据整理与分析的效率。无论是使用“转置”功能,还是使用“数据透视表”进行数据汇总,都可以实现横向拉数据的目的。在实际应用中,还需注意数据格式、数据类型、数据重复等问题,确保数据的准确性与完整性。
未来,随着 Excel 功能的不断升级,横向拉数据的操作将更加便捷,进一步提升数据处理的效率。掌握这一技能,不仅有助于提升工作效率,也能为数据的深入分析和应用奠定坚实基础。
通过以上内容,可以看出,横向拉数据在 Excel 的使用中扮演着重要角色,掌握这一技巧对于数据处理与分析具有重要意义。希望本文能够为读者提供有价值的参考,帮助他们在实际工作中更高效地处理数据。
推荐文章
Excel公式不能直接拉数据的深度解析在Excel中,公式是处理数据的核心工具,它能够实现复杂的计算、数据筛选、条件判断和数据汇总等功能。然而,很多人在使用Excel时,常常会遇到一个常见问题:公式不能直接拉数据。这个问题看似
2026-01-17 13:13:24
49人看过
找出Excel表中相同数据的实用方法与技巧在数据处理中,Excel是一项不可或缺的工具。无论是企业财务报表、市场分析数据,还是个人日程记录,Excel都能提供高效便捷的解决方案。然而,当数据量庞大、数据结构复杂时,如何快速定位相同数据
2026-01-17 13:13:09
45人看过
Excel 如何减少数据个数:实用技巧与深度解析在数据处理过程中,数据量的大小往往成为影响效率的重要因素。Excel 作为一款广泛使用的电子表格工具,其数据量的控制不仅关系到操作的流畅性,还直接影响到数据的准确性与分析的深度。因此,掌
2026-01-17 13:12:32
212人看过
Excel复制自动筛选数据的深度解析与实用技巧在Excel中,自动筛选功能是数据处理和分析中非常实用的一种工具,它能够帮助用户快速定位和提取特定的数据。虽然自动筛选本身并不具备复制功能,但通过一些技巧和方法,我们可以实现复制自动筛选数
2026-01-17 13:11:58
273人看过
.webp)

.webp)
.webp)